Windsor and Eton Brewery Knight of the Garter
About the beer
Glorious golden ale
- Crisp and refreshing like a lager, but with the juicy hops of a well-balanced pale ale this beautifully golden beer is perfect to quench your thirst after a long day.
- Amarillo gives this beer an amazing hit of grapefruit on the nose. It’s hard to believe the guys at Windsor and Eton can pack this much flavour into a 3.8% beer.
- The malty back bone that runs through this beer makes it the perfect match for spiced rice dishes. Try it with paella and thank us later!

Meet the beer maker - Windsor & Eton Brewery
- Windsor & Eton began brewing back in 2010 seventy-nine years after Windsor's last brewery closed its doors.
- Paddy and the team run a tight ship with a focus on quality and the local community - they've even started getting recognised in their local.
- Windsor & Eton's sister brewery is headed-up by Paddy's son Kieran. Uprising allows Kieran to push the limits - at the moment he's working on hazelnut beer!
